    The G-Series models would soon be introduced, aiming to offer affordable instruments manufactured outside of Japan built under Takamine's rigorous quality standards bearing the brand's name, available in all different body shapes, woods, and finishes as the Japan-made instruments, featuring simpler proprietary pre-amplifiers.

    A vintage Takamine 12-string with a requinto style set-up. The Mexican twelve-string guitar, also known as a requinto-style or Sierreño-style guitar, is a modified twelve-string guitar. It can approximate the sound of a bajo sexto or bajo quinto and play regional Mexican styles, such as norteño, Tejano (Tex-Mex), and conjunto (música ...
